Communicating Your Allergies to Your Server

Effective communication is paramount when dining at Miller’s Ale House with allergies. Begin by clearly and directly informing your server about all of your allergies, even if you believe they are minor. Don’t assume they are aware; proactive disclosure is key. Referencing the Miller’s Ale House allergen menu PDF is highly recommended during this conversation.

Specifically mention the allergens you need to avoid, and ask detailed questions about ingredients and preparation methods. Don’t hesitate to inquire about potential cross-contamination risks in the kitchen. Be prepared to explain the severity of your allergy. For example, differentiate between an intolerance and a life-threatening anaphylactic reaction. This helps the server understand the level of caution required. If you have an epinephrine auto-injector (EpiPen), inform your server of its location.

Confirm that your server understands your requests and is comfortable relaying the information to the kitchen staff. Don’t be afraid to ask for a manager if you feel your concerns aren’t being adequately addressed. A clear, concise, and assertive approach will significantly enhance your dining experience and safety.
